Fowler's Dictionary of Modern English Usage is the world-famous guide to English usage, loved and used by writers, editors, and anyone who values correct English since it first appeared in 1926. Fowler's gives comprehensive and practical advice on complex points of grammar, syntax, punctuation, style, and word choice. Now enlarged and completely revised to reflect English usage in the 21st century, it provides a crystal-clear, authoritative picture of the English we use, while illuminating scores of usage questions old and new. International in scope, it gives in-depth coverage of both British and American English usage issues, with reference also to the English of Australia, Canada, India, New Zealand, and South Africa. ### Author Biography

  
**Jeremy Butterfield** is an author, language expert, writer, and lexicographer. For many years he worked in senior editorial positions in Collins Dictionaries. He is the author of the popular book on the English language, _Damp Squid: The English Language Laid Bare_ (2009), as well as the _Oxford A-Z of English Usage_ (2013).

**Robert Burchfield** (1923-2004) was born in Wangannui, New Zealand. He edited the third and the revised third edition of _Fowler's Modern English Usage_. His distinguished lexicographical career included a number of key publications: _The Oxford Dictionary of English Etymology_ (1966, with C. T. Onions and G. W. S. Friedrichsen) and _The English Language_ (1985).

**Henry Watson Fowler** (1858-1933) worked as a teacher and freelance writer before going to Guernsey to form a remarkably successful writing partnership with his brother Francis. Most notably, the Fowler brothers wrote _The King's English_, and compiled the first edition of the _Concise Oxford Dictionary_ (1911). Henry Fowler finished the _Pocket Oxford Dictionary_ in 1924, and _Modern English Usage_, which made him a household name, in 1926.
